Method and system for electronic device authentication
First Claim
Patent Images
1. A method of authentication of an electronic device, comprising:
- obtaining a set of authentication parameters for an X.509 certificate from a memory on the electronic device;
prioritizing the X.509 certificate authentication parameters into;
express-parameters defining one or more express check points that include consistently reliable parameters from a static source, and post-parameters defining one or more post-check points that includes time/date fields that are unreliable, said prioritizing performed by a processor on the electronic device;
authenticating each express check points;
upon successful authentication of each express check point, determining whether a post-parameter is reliable; and
if the post-parameter relating to time/date setting is reliable, authenticating the post-check point corresponding to the post-parameter, said authenticating performed by the processor on the device;
wherein an authentication failure of the post-parameter is avoided, thereby preventing a re-setting of the entire authentication process of the device, including re-authentication of each express check points.
1 Assignment
0 Petitions
Accused Products
Abstract
A method and system for authentication an electronic device is provided. One implementation involves obtaining a set of authentication parameters; prioritizing the authentication parameters into: express-parameters defining one or more express check points, and post-parameters defining one or more post-check points; authenticating each express check point; upon successful authentication of each express check point, commencing authentication of the post-check points; wherein the electronic device is authenticated when all the express check points and post-check points are successfully authenticated.
4 Citations
22 Claims
-
1. A method of authentication of an electronic device, comprising:
-
obtaining a set of authentication parameters for an X.509 certificate from a memory on the electronic device; prioritizing the X.509 certificate authentication parameters into; express-parameters defining one or more express check points that include consistently reliable parameters from a static source, and post-parameters defining one or more post-check points that includes time/date fields that are unreliable, said prioritizing performed by a processor on the electronic device; authenticating each express check points; upon successful authentication of each express check point, determining whether a post-parameter is reliable; and if the post-parameter relating to time/date setting is reliable, authenticating the post-check point corresponding to the post-parameter, said authenticating performed by the processor on the device; wherein an authentication failure of the post-parameter is avoided, thereby preventing a re-setting of the entire authentication process of the device, including re-authentication of each express check points.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. An apparatus for authentication of an electronic device, comprising:
-
an authenticator configured for authenticating a set of authentication parameters for an X.509 certificate, the authentication parameters prioritized into;
express-parameters defining one or more express check points that include consistently reliable parameters from a static source, and post-parameters defining one or more post-check points that includes time/date fields that are unreliable; andthe authenticator including an express authentication module configured for authenticating each express check point, and a post-authentication module configured such that upon successful authentication of each express check point, the post-authentication module determines whether a post-parameter is reliable and, if the post-parameter is reliable, the post-parameter module authenticates the post-check point corresponding to the post-parameter; wherein an authentication failure of the post-parameter is avoided, thereby preventing a re-setting of the entire authentication process of the device, including re-authentication of each express check points.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17, 18)
-
-
19. An authentication system, comprising:
-
a service provider having an authentication process; an electronic device including an authenticator configured for authenticating a set of authentication parameters for an X.509 certificate in cooperation with the service provider, the authentication parameters prioritized into;
express-parameters defining one or more post-check points that includes consistently reliable parameters from a static source, and post-parameters defining one or more post-check points that includes time/date fields that are unreliable; andthe authenticator including an express authentication module configured for authenticating each express check point, and a post-authentication module configured such that upon successful authentication of each express check point, the post-authentication module determines whether a post-parameter is reliable and, if the post-parameter is reliable, the post-parameter module authenticates the post-check point corresponding to the post-parameter; wherein an authentication failure of the post-parameter is avoided, thereby preventing a re-setting of the entire authentication process of the device, including re-authentication of each express check points. - View Dependent Claims (20, 21, 22)
-
Specification